The No-Limit Hold’em Super Tuesday events are among the most anticipated tournaments on the SCOOP calendar each week. With the first batch of these SCOOP editions wrapping up tonight, several of online poker’s top grinders are off to a flying start in their spring championship campaigns.

Both the $1,050 NLHE Super Tuesday (SCOOP 16-M) and the $5,200 NLHE Super Tuesday High Roller (SCOOP 16-H) have reached their final tables after play kicked off on Tuesday across the virtual felt. And in a rare double final-table feat, Pascal "Pass_72" Lefrancois has secured seats at both final tables

SCOOP 16-M $1,050 NLHE Super Tuesday FT Chip Counts

Eduardo "Eduardo850" Silva leads the charge in the mid-stakes edition, bringing 46 big blinds into the final session. Close behind are Matthew "mjw006" Wakeman and Jans "Graftekkel" Arends, two highly respected online veterans. Also in the hunt is EPT Cyprus Main Event champion Gilles "TaxationIsTheft" Simon who is sitting in the middle of the pack with 31 big blinds.

The $1,050 edition drew 386 entries, generating a $386,000 prize pool with 47 players paid. Everyone at the final table is guaranteed $7,634, but all eyes are on the $70,562 top prize.

SCOOP 16-H $5,200 NLHE Super Tuesday High Roller FT Chip Counts

While the mid-tier event drew a deep field, the high-stakes $5,200 Super Tuesday came just shy of hitting its guarantee after attracting 77 entries.

"Ebaaa11" leads the final table with just over 2.5 million chips (31 big blinds), followed by "13santoy13" and "Jepser8". Team tonkaaaa Simon "C. Darwin2" Mattsson is also in the mix. The minimum payout is $12,471, while the eventual winner will walk away with $107,964.

The final table was set when SCOOP Team Captain Kelvin "Kelvin_FP:AR" Kerber bowed out in 10th place on the stone bubble, after his pocket aces were cracked by Team Spraggy’s "king153246".
